git 建立分支並提交程式碼
1、檢視所有分支
git branch -a
2、檢視當前分支
git branch
3、新建一個分支
git branch feature-xx
4、切換到新建分支上面
git checkoutfeature-xx
5、提交程式碼到本地快取區
git add .
6、新增提交的程式碼備註
git commit -m "備註內容"
7、推送提交的程式碼到遠端新建的分支上面
git push originfeature-xx
..........................................分割線................................................
刪除遠端分支
git push origin --deletefeature-xx
刪除本地分支
git branch -d feature-xx
刪除遠端檔案 本地保留
git rm --cached filename
git commit -m "delete remote file filename "
git push oringin “分支名字”
刪除遠端資料夾 本地保留
git rm -r --cached filename
git commit -m "delete remote directory directoryname"
git push oringin “分支名字
已經推送(push)過的檔案,想在以後的提交時忽略此檔案,即使本地已經修改過,而且不刪除git遠端庫中相應檔案 執行命令 git update-index --assume-unchanged Xml/config.xml 後面的 Xml/config.xml 是要忽略的檔案的路徑。如果要忽略一個目錄,開啟 git bash,cd到 目標目錄下,執行: git update-index --assume-unchanged $(git ls-files | tr '\n' ' ')
原文:https://www.cnblogs.com/prettrywork/p/12143142.html